KL08 JTY is a 2008 BMW 530 in Black with a 2,993c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 23 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.9%.

Across all 2008 BMW 530 models, the average MOT pass rate is 80.8% with a typical mileage of 98,877 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 530 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 30,757 recorded failures. If you're considering buying KL08 JTY,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 530 typ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 18 years old, this BMW 530 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
